THE LONGEST MESSAGE "PROUD BULGARIANS" WILL BE PRESENTED ON NATIONAL LIBERATION DAY - MARCH 3RD IN DIMITROVGRAD
The longest message "Proud Bulgarians", located on a 148-meter white canvas, the length of which symbolically corresponds to the years since the Liberation, will be presented in Dimitrovgrad on the National holiday - March 3rd. All schools from the Dimitrovgrad municipality participated in the creation of the impressive message. The initiator of the event is the Primary School ‘Pencho Slaveykov’, which is implementing a project under the program "Dimitrovgrad of the Young People", financed and supported by the Dimitrovgrad Municipality. The messages are expressed through poems, excerpts from songs, symbols, drawings, images and other creative elements, realized on the canvas with materials used in the visual arts education process. Nearly 200 students and teachers will participate in the presentation of the impressive message at 10:30 a.m. on March 3.
The national holiday will begin at 10:00 a.m. on Bulgaria Square with a ceremony of raising the national flag of the Republic of Bulgaria with the participation of military personnel. After that, with a solemn procession along the central Bulgaria Boulevard to the memorial monument of the liberators, where wreaths and flowers will be laid in memory of those who died for the freedom of the Motherland, citizens and officials will pay their tribute to the heroes of National Liberation. The celebration will continue on the central city square at 10:30 a.m. for the presentation of the longest message "Proud Bulgarians". The program will continue with a festive concert.
